Returning for a second year in a row, the results of the INFE Poll 2018 are to be unveiled  at ESCToday in collaboration with the INFE Network, with votes to be gathered and combined together from all of the participating INFE clubs.

The next club to vote in the INFE Poll 2018 is INFE Georgia. Have the members managed to make any major changes to the scoreboard?

Here are the INFE Georgia votes:

  • 1 points:  The Netherlands
  • 2 points: Greece
  • 3 points: Austria
  • 4 points: Israel
  • 5 points: Czech Rep.
  • 6 points: Cyprus
  • 7 points: Estonia
  • 8 points: France 
  • 10 points: Bulgaria 
  • 12 points: Belgium 

Sennek from Belgium receives her first set of 12 points in the INFE Poll 2018, bringing the country’s current total up to 42 points

The top 5 of INFE POLL after the Georgian votes is:

  1. Israel: 104 points
  2. Bulgaria: 71 points
  3. France: 71 points
  4. Greece: 55 points
  5. Cyprus: 44 points

About INFE Georgia

INFE Georgia, originally known under the name Eurovision Georgian Magazine, joined the INFE Network in 2017.

Eurovision Georgian Magazine is one of the most active Eurovision fan clubs in Georgia, aiming to bring more popularity to the competition within the home nation.

As well as keeping their members up-to-date with all of the latest news, the club also hosts a number of Eurovision nights on a regular basis.
